Understanding the Crash Game Phenomenon

Crash games have quickly become a favorite among online casino enthusiasts due to their simplicity and fast-paced action. The core mechanic involves a multiplier that increases over time; players place bets before each round and can ‘cash out’ at any point to secure their winnings. The challenge lies in timing the cash out correctly. If the multiplier ‘crashes’ before a player cashes out, their bet is lost. This element of unpredictability, coupled with the potential for significant returns, makes it a highly engaging game. The community aspect, often incorporating live chat and visible bet histories, adds another layer of excitement and social interaction.

Risk Level
Cash-Out Strategy
Potential Profit
Potential Loss
Low Early cash-out (multiplier 1.2x-1.5x) Small, consistent gains Minimal, small frequent losses
Medium Moderate cash-out (multiplier 2x-3x) Moderate gains with occasional larger payouts Moderate, occasional losses
High Late cash-out (multiplier 5x+) Significant potential payouts High risk of complete loss

Beyond Prediction: Managing Risk and Maximizing Gains

While a predictor aviator can be a valuable tool, it’s essential to remember that it’s not a substitute for sound risk management. Before you start playing, define your bankroll and set clear profit targets and stop-loss limits. Never bet more than you can afford to lose, and stick to your predetermined limits. Don’t chase losses, and avoid becoming emotionally invested in the game. Treat it as a form of entertainment, and enjoy the thrill of the ride.

Consider employing the Martingale strategy, but with caution. This invol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the goal of recouping your losses and making a profit when you eventually win. However, the Martingale strategy can be risky, as it requires a large bankroll to sustain multiple losses in a row. Alternatively, explore other betting strategies, such as the Fibonacci sequence or the d’Alembert system, which offer different risk-reward profiles. Remember that no strategy guarantees success, and responsible gambling is paramount.
